Quartz countertops are synthetic stone products made of quartz chips or dust mixed with resins. Most of the material is composed of minerals but up to 15-percent can be resins and color pigments. Quartz countertops are not slabs of quarried stone. Granite countertops are slabs of quarried stone. Unplug your power tool and use a blade wrench to remove the arbor nut. Take your diamond blade to cut the granite and fit it in your circular saw carefully. Make sure that the saw teeth face the direction of rotation. After installing the blade, use the blade wrench to tighten the arbor nut. Granite can certainly be cut after the face as you describe. Cutting granite with a grinder is a very dusty job, and granite dust can stay in the air for long periods of time. If you must cut indoors, have a helper run the nozzle of a shop vacuum behind the cutting blade. Mark the granite for cutting. Different types of granite countertop edges include: Eased (or Square) and Quarter Round. Half Bullnose, Demi Bullnose, Full Bullnose. 1/4" Bevel, 1/2" Bevel, Double Bezel. Flat Ogee, Ogee, Ogee Bull. Cove, Cove Ogee, Cove Dupont.
